Lead inspection means?

Explanation:
Lead inspection is a surface-by-surface survey to determine whether lead-based paint is present on the building’s interior and exterior surfaces. The inspector checks all areas likely to contain paint, notes where lead-based paint exists, and may collect paint samples for laboratory testing to confirm presence. This focuses on identifying where lead-based paint is located, not on assessing occupant exposure history or analyzing soil samples. A hazard assessment, for example, would identify hazards and recommend abatement or management actions, while soil testing or exposure history reviews are different kinds of evaluations. So the best description is a careful, surface-by-surface search to determine the presence of lead-based paint.
